What are the key technical specifications to consider when selecting a fusing machine for fabric bonding?
When evaluating a fusing machine, you must prioritize temperature control accuracy, pressure consistency, and belt width. Look for machines with electronic thermostats that maintain a variance of less than ±2°C to ensure the adhesive melts uniformly without damaging the fabric. The pressure system should be adjustable (typically 0-6kg/cm²) to accommodate different interlinings. Additionally, ensure the seamless belt is made of high-quality PTFE (Teflon) to prevent sticking and tracking issues.
How do I ensure the machine is compatible with my specific production requirements?
Assess the heating zone length and cooling system. For high-speed production, a longer heating zone is required to ensure the fabric reaches the necessary temperature at higher belt speeds. A forced-air cooling system at the exit is essential to 'set' the bond immediately, preventing delamination. For specialized garments like shirts or suits, verify if the machine supports zonal heating or anti-puckering technology.
What compliance and safety standards should a professional-grade fusing machine meet?
For international trade, the machine must carry the CE Marking to ensure it meets European safety, health, and environmental protection requirements. Additionally, look for ISO 9001 certification for the manufacturer to guarantee consistent build quality. Safety features such as emergency stop buttons, automatic belt alignment, and overheat protection sensors are non-negotiable for industrial environments.
What is the economic feasibility of investing in a continuous vs. a flatbed fusing machine?
A continuous rotary fusing machine is more economically feasible for mass production due to its high throughput and reduced labor costs. However, for small-batch boutique production or delicate fabrics that cannot withstand tension, a flatbed (clamshell) press may be more cost-effective. Calculate the Return on Investment (ROI) by comparing the energy consumption (kW/h) and the output per hour against your current labor costs.
Cross-Border Procurement Strategy & Risk Management
How can I mitigate the risks of purchasing heavy machinery from overseas suppliers?
To minimize risk, always request a video factory audit or use a third-party inspection service like SGS or Intertek to verify the machine's performance before final payment. Ensure the supplier provides a detailed technical manual and a list of wearing parts (like belts and heaters). What should I consider regarding international shipping and installation for large fusing machines?
Due to the size and sensitivity of the heating elements, the machine must be shipped in a vacuum-sealed moisture-proof bag inside a reinforced wooden crate (IPPC standard). Confirm the voltage and frequency (e.g., 220V/380V, 50Hz/60Hz) match your local grid before shipping. For logistics, Sea Freight (LCL or FCL) is the most common method; ensure you have a customs broker ready to handle the HS Code classification (typically 8451) to avoid duty delays.
